P Madhusudan, CMD, RINL advocates “Panchatantra” for success i.e 5 “E”S

Visakhapatnam: RINL, Visakhapatnam Steel Plant joined the Nation in celebrating the 69th Republic Day with patriotic fervour in Ukkunagaram today. Sri P Madhusudan, CMD, RINL unfurled the National Flag, took the salute and inspected the guard of honour accorded by the CISF Jawans, Home Guards, school children of Ukkunagaram at the sprawling Trishna Grounds in the township.
Addressing a large number of employees and their family members,  Sri Madhusudan advocated Panchatantra i.e  5 “E”s for the success of the Company. The 5 “E”s stands for Elevate  the levels of performance through higher volumes, production etc, Expand the horizons of operations and geographical presence through market penetration, development of new products etc, Enhance  the commitment towards safety, housekeeping, energy efficiency, R&D etc, Exhibit a corporate culture through leadership in timely completion of projects & tasks, demonstration of high levels of transparency etc; and Ensure compliance of all statutory requirements, expansion of green cover and strict adherence to operational discipline etc.
Sri Madhusudan said that  RINL made significant strides in all fronts with many new peaks registered in 2017  and the Finished Steel production grew by 24%, Captive Power generation up by 21%, Labour Productivity by 15%, PCI by 100%, Blast Furnace productivity by 7% etc. The production from the expansion units was ramped up and the utilization levels are reaching decent levels, he said and added that the focus on safe operations continued in the year, in an endeavour to create the safe working environment to the workforce. Sri Madhusudan mentioned that focused marketing initiatives helped RINL  recorded a growth of 18% in Sales Volume despite “Periods of Lull” in the markets. He said that RINL had successfully forayed into coastal shipping for the first time as an alternative to the present modes of logistics. Sri Madhusudan disclosed that 7.3 Mtpa capacity has been completed with the commissioning of Caster-4 and called upon the collective of RINL to exhibit mettle through concerted efforts for a significant turnaround and handsome growth.
